I have the autocomplete plugin (http://bassistance.de/jquery-plugins/jquery-plugin-autocomplete/, version 1.1 and 1.0.2) on a project to add pieces of “equipment” to a “project”. On a fresh project the plugin works great; the data returned from the database comes back FAST, you can scroll the list fast, and can select an item and move on to the next one.

Once I have a project established with equipment on it, and I go to add equipment, the performance is pretty bad. It takes 4-5 seconds to get the list of data back from the server, scrolling the list is painful, and the cursor takes several seconds to settle on an item. Repainting the page after the list goes away is slow.

This is occurring in IE7, latest version. FF3 and Chrome are fine, very snappy.

The pagesize is about 40K overall.

I’m thinking this is an issue with the IE7 Javascript engine, or an edge case with this plugin and IE7; it works quickly enough in FF3+.

I would appreciate any ideas, solutions, known issues, or thoughts on how to more specifically pin this down.

    See the comments above. The basic moral is that IE7’s rendering engine is ancient, and just can’t keep up with Chrome, Safari, etc. Don’t use livequery all over the place and expect to get good performance in IE7.
